WebA General Note: Graphical Interpretation of a Linear Function. In the equation [latex]f\left(x\right)=mx+b[/latex] b is the y-intercept of the graph and indicates the point (0, b) at which the graph crosses the y-axis.; m is the slope of the line and indicates the vertical displacement (rise) and horizontal displacement (run) between each successive pair of … WebWhich graph represents the inverse of y = (6 1 ) x?
